Partager via


TeamFoundationJobService, classe

Représente un service de travail dans Visual Studio Team Foundation Server.

Hiérarchie d'héritage

System.Object
  Microsoft.TeamFoundation.Framework.Client.TeamFoundationJobService

Espace de noms :  Microsoft.TeamFoundation.Framework.Client
Assembly :  Microsoft.TeamFoundation.Client (dans Microsoft.TeamFoundation.Client.dll)

Syntaxe

'Déclaration
Public Class TeamFoundationJobService _
    Implements ITeamFoundationJobService
public class TeamFoundationJobService : ITeamFoundationJobService

Le type TeamFoundationJobService expose les membres suivants.

Constructeurs

  Nom Description
Méthode publique TeamFoundationJobService Initialise une nouvelle instance de la classe de TeamFoundationJobService.

Début

Méthodes

  Nom Description
Méthode publique DeleteJob(Guid) Supprime le travail spécifié.
Méthode publique DeleteJob(TeamFoundationJobDefinition) Supprime le travail spécifié.
Méthode publique DeleteJobs(IEnumerable<Guid>) Supprime le travail spécifiés.
Méthode publique DeleteJobs(IEnumerable<TeamFoundationJobDefinition>) Supprime le travail spécifiés.
Méthode publique Equals Détermine si l'objet spécifié est identique à l'objet actuel. (Hérité de Object.)
Méthode protégée Finalize Autorise un objet à tenter de libérer des ressources et d'exécuter d'autres opérations de nettoyage avant qu'il ne soit récupéré par l'opération garbage collection. (Hérité de Object.)
Méthode publique GetHashCode Sert de fonction de hachage pour un type particulier. (Hérité de Object.)
Méthode publique GetType Obtient le Type de l'instance actuelle. (Hérité de Object.)
Méthode protégée MemberwiseClone Crée une copie superficielle de l'objet Object actuel. (Hérité de Object.)
Méthode publique PauseJob(Guid) Suspend le travail spécifié.
Méthode publique PauseJob(TeamFoundationJobDefinition) Suspend le travail spécifié.
Méthode publique QueryJobHistory(IEnumerable<Guid>) Interroge l'anamnèse professionnelle de travail spécifiés.
Méthode publique QueryJobHistory(IEnumerable<TeamFoundationJobDefinition>) Interroge l'anamnèse professionnelle de travail spécifiés.
Méthode publique QueryJobs() Obtient l'objet d' TeamFoundationJobDefinition de tout le travail qui sont stockés à ce service.
Méthode publique QueryJobs(IEnumerable<Guid>) Obtient l'objet d' TeamFoundationJobDefinition fonctionne avec l'ID spécifiée
Méthode publique QueryLatestJobHistory(IEnumerable<Guid>) Interroge la dernière anamnèse professionnelle de travail spécifiés.
Méthode publique QueryLatestJobHistory(Guid) Interroge la dernière anamnèse professionnelle de travail spécifié.
Méthode publique QueryLatestJobHistory(TeamFoundationJobDefinition) Interroge la dernière anamnèse professionnelle de travail spécifié.
Méthode publique QueryLatestJobHistory(IEnumerable<TeamFoundationJobDefinition>) Interroge la dernière anamnèse professionnelle de travail spécifiés.
Méthode publique QueueDelayedJob(Guid) Met en file d'attente un travail qui sera exécuté ultérieurement.
Méthode publique QueueDelayedJob(TeamFoundationJobDefinition) Met en file d'attente spécifié le travail à exécuter ultérieurement.
Méthode publique QueueDelayedJob(Guid, Int32) Met en file d'attente un travail qui sera exécuté ultérieurement.
Méthode publique QueueDelayedJob(TeamFoundationJobDefinition, Int32) Met en file d'attente un travail qui sera exécuté ultérieurement.
Méthode publique QueueDelayedJobs(IEnumerable<Guid>) Met en file d'attente des travaux spécifiés à exécuter ultérieurement.
Méthode publique QueueDelayedJobs(IEnumerable<TeamFoundationJobDefinition>) Met en file d'attente des travaux spécifiés à exécuter ultérieurement.
Méthode publique QueueDelayedJobs(IEnumerable<Guid>, Int32) Met en file d'attente des travaux spécifiés à exécuter ultérieurement.
Méthode publique QueueDelayedJobs(IEnumerable<TeamFoundationJobDefinition>, Int32) Met en file d'attente des travaux spécifiés à exécuter ultérieurement.
Méthode publique QueueJobNow(Guid, Boolean) Met en file d'attente spécifié le travail à exécuter maintenant.
Méthode publique QueueJobNow(TeamFoundationJobDefinition, Boolean) Met en file d'attente spécifié le travail à exécuter maintenant.
Méthode publique QueueJobsNow(IEnumerable<Guid>, Boolean) Met en file d'attente des travaux spécifiés à exécuter maintenant.
Méthode publique QueueJobsNow(IEnumerable<TeamFoundationJobDefinition>, Boolean) Met en file d'attente des travaux spécifiés à exécuter maintenant.
Méthode publique QueueOneTimeJob Met en file d'attente une tâche une fois à exécuter.
Méthode publique ResumeJob(Guid) Continue le travail en pause spécifié.
Méthode publique ResumeJob(TeamFoundationJobDefinition) Continue le travail en pause spécifié.
Méthode publique StopJob(Guid) Arrête le travail spécifié.
Méthode publique StopJob(TeamFoundationJobDefinition) Arrête le travail spécifié.
Méthode publique ToString Retourne une chaîne qui représente l'objet actif. (Hérité de Object.)
Méthode publique UpdateJob Actualise l'état stocké de travail spécifié.
Méthode publique UpdateJobs(IEnumerable<TeamFoundationJobDefinition>) Actualise l'état stocké de travail spécifiés.
Méthode publique UpdateJobs(IEnumerable<Guid>, IEnumerable<TeamFoundationJobDefinition>) Actualise l'état stocké de travail spécifiés et supprime le travail spécifiés.
Méthode publique UpdateJobs(IEnumerable<TeamFoundationJobDefinition>, IEnumerable<TeamFoundationJobDefinition>) Actualise l'état stocké de travail spécifiés et supprime le travail spécifiés.

Début

Sécurité des threads

Tous les membres static (Shared en Visual Basic) publics de ce type sont thread-safe. Il n'est pas garanti que les membres d'instance soient thread-safe.

Voir aussi

Référence

Microsoft.TeamFoundation.Framework.Client, espace de noms